With the world constantly changing, how has your job, or client’s job changed over the past 10 years?
When I started in 2000, we had a hard file system for building information. Now, we can find property information from online databases and view a site using Google without ever going to see the actual building.  This saves time to actually interact with clients, as we can create background materials very quickly.

More face time = better relationships.
